Uttarakhand Election Result 2022: BJP wins 45 seats, leads in 2; Congress wins 17 seats, leads in 2

The ruling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) has secured a comfortable lead in Uttarakhand on Thursday. Both chief minister Pushkar Singh Dhami and former CM and Congress leader Harish Rawat lost elections.
